Exploring the intricate relationship between mind and body, this work delves into the concept of monism, which posits that mind and motion are interconnected aspects of a single reality. Romanes examines philosophical implications and scientific perspectives, challenging dualistic views. His insights contribute to understanding consciousness and its role in human experience, making a significant impact on both psychology and philosophy. This reproduction of the original text preserves Romanes' thought-provoking arguments and ideas.
